What is a Childcare Receipt?

A childcare receipt is a document provided by a childcare provider to the parents or guardians of a child who receives childcare services. This receipt serves as proof of payment and includes important details such as the amount paid, the dates of service, the name of the child, and the name of the childcare provider. Childcare receipts are typically issued on a regular basis, such as weekly or monthly, and may be required for tax purposes or reimbursement.

The primary purpose of childcare receipts is to document the financial transactions between parents and childcare providers. These receipts are important for tax purposes, as parents may be eligible for tax credits or deductions related to childcare expenses. Additionally, childcare receipts may be necessary for reimbursement from employers who offer childcare assistance programs. By keeping accurate childcare receipts, parents can ensure that they are taking full advantage of any available benefits.

Why Childcare Receipts are Important

Childcare receipts are important for several reasons. First and foremost, they provide a detailed record of childcare expenses, which can be crucial for budgeting and financial planning. Additionally, childcare receipts are necessary for tax purposes, as parents may need to provide proof of childcare expenses when filing their taxes. Without accurate childcare receipts, parents may miss out on valuable tax benefits and deductions.
